Negros biodiesel plant pushed

MANILA, Philippines - German P. Saraña, Jr., mayor of Bayawan City in Negros Oriental, is pushing for more biodiesel plants, to be supplied by farm cooperatives.

He told reporters during a visit that the city has put up a jatropha processing plant and plantation worth P1.5 million that started to produce jatropha diesel last August.

He said the plant is designed to produce 2,000 liters of biodiesel a day from jatropha. The plant needs P50 million a year for operations.
